Editor's takeAvast Business Antivirus posted a perfect zero-day protection score in AV-TEST evaluations and earned AV-Comparatives' Approved Business Product award. Real-world users report the opposite experience during full scans, with heavy CPU and RAM use that can slow older hardware.

How much does Avast Business Antivirus cost?

Pricing starts around $36.99 per device per year, a flat rate, with higher tiers adding features like patch management.

Does Avast Business Antivirus slow down computers?

It can. Users report noticeable slowdowns during full system scans, especially on older or lower-powered machines, despite strong lab test scores.

Editor's takeSophos has been named a Gartner Magic Quadrant Leader for endpoint protection for 16 consecutive years and consistently earns AAA ratings from SE Labs. Its CryptoGuard feature can automatically roll back files encrypted by ransomware, and Synchronized Security lets endpoints and firewalls share a heartbeat to isolate compromised devices. Pricing is estimated at $28 per user yearly for the Advanced tier, rising to $48 for XDR, though some users report high CPU usage during scans on older machines.

How long has Sophos been a Gartner Leader?

Sophos has been named a Leader in the Gartner Magic Quadrant for Endpoint Protection Platforms for 16 consecutive years as of 2025, according to the company's own announcement.

Does Sophos slow down computers?

Some users report it does. G2 reviews cite high CPU usage and slower performance, particularly on older hardware, especially during scans and updates.

Editor's takeTrend Vision One backs its endpoint protection with Zero Day Initiative research, using virtual patching to shield vulnerabilities before an official patch exists. Gartner has named it a Magic Quadrant Leader 19 times running since 2002, and its AWS Marketplace listing offers rare pay-as-you-go transparency starting near 3 cents per instance-hour. Setup and alert tuning take real effort, and older or low-spec machines can feel the resource load.

How is Trend Vision One priced?

It offers pay-as-you-go pricing on AWS Marketplace starting around $0.032 per instance-hour for medium tiers, alongside standard quote-based enterprise contracts.

Does Trend Vision One slow down computers?

It can. Users report high CPU and memory usage that particularly affects lower-configuration machines, according to G2 reviews.

Editor's takeHarmony Endpoint confirmed every one of the 57 applicable attack steps in the 2024 MITRE ATT&CK evaluations, a perfect detection score. Its anti-ransomware feature restores encrypted files automatically from safe backups after an attack is stopped. Reviewers consistently flag high CPU and memory draw, and the policy console gets complex for granular rules.

How did Harmony Endpoint perform in independent testing?

It achieved 100% detection across all 57 applicable attack steps in the 2024 MITRE ATT&CK evaluations.

Does Harmony Endpoint slow down computers?

Some users report high CPU and memory usage that impacts performance, especially during scans.

Editor's takeMicrosoft Defender for Business achieved 100% protection coverage in the 2023 MITRE Engenuity ATT&CK evaluation, matching results Microsoft repeated in 2024. It costs $3 per user monthly standalone, or comes bundled into Microsoft 365 Business Premium. The plan caps at 300 users and 60 server licenses, and G2 reviewers report difficult navigation.

How much does Microsoft Defender for Business cost?

Standalone subscriptions cost $3 per user per month, billed annually. It is also included at no extra cost in Microsoft 365 Business Premium.

Is there a user limit on Defender for Business?

Yes. It is capped at 300 users and 60 server licenses. Organizations above that need to upgrade to Microsoft Defender for Endpoint.

Editor's takeGuidePoint does not sell its own endpoint agent, instead selecting and managing tools like CrowdStrike for clients. That CrowdStrike partnership crossed $1 billion in joint sales by mid-2025. Pricing stays custom though, and reviewers describe billing on expert calls as strict.

Does GuidePoint sell its own endpoint software?

No. GuidePoint is vendor-agnostic, selecting and managing third-party tools like CrowdStrike and SentinelOne for clients rather than building its own endpoint agent.

How much does GuidePoint cost?

Pricing is custom quoted for commercial clients, with no public SaaS pricing page. Reviews describe the service as valuable but pricier than buying software directly.

Editor's takeTrellix Endpoint Security scored a perfect 100% Protection and Legitimate Accuracy in SE Labs' Q2 2024 test, with zero false positives, and its rollback remediation can automatically reverse ransomware encryption. The ePO console is FedRAMP certified and scales to 100,000-plus endpoints per appliance. Reviewers report high CPU and memory usage during startup and a steep learning curve for the management console.

How much does Trellix Endpoint Security cost?

Pricing is not public. Reseller data suggests one-time licenses can start around $40, but enterprise deployments require a custom quote.

What is Trellix's rollback remediation?

It automatically reverses changes made by ransomware, restoring encrypted files to their pre-attack state without needing a backup.

Editor's takeWebroot's under-2MB agent and cloud-based scanning keep older or resource-constrained machines fast, a real edge for SMBs. An SE Labs AAA rating with 95% accuracy backs its detection claims. It skips the XDR and forensic investigation depth that larger security stacks expect, so pair it with other tools for enterprise-grade threat hunting.

How much does Webroot Business Endpoint Protection cost?

Per-endpoint pricing starts around $30 a year for up to 9 endpoints, dropping to about $27.60 per endpoint at higher volumes, per third-party review data.

Does Webroot integrate with RMM tools?

Yes. Webroot integrates natively with major RMM and PSA platforms including ConnectWise, Datto RMM, Kaseya, Atera, and Syncro.

Editor's takeComodo's Default Deny architecture auto-contains every unknown file instead of relying on signature detection alone, backed by a rare $5,000 infection warranty. That confidence doesn't fully carry through to third-party testing. PCMag scored it 7.0 out of 10 in 2024, and users report slow support response times.

What does Comodo's $5,000 warranty cover?

It covers repair costs up to $5,000 if an endpoint becomes infected while protected, a rare guarantee among endpoint security vendors.

How did Comodo perform in independent testing?

PCMag's 2024 review scored it 7.0 out of 10, noting it failed to prevent some ransomware and scored poorly against malicious URLs.

Editor's takeEndpoint Protector covers Windows, macOS and Linux with the same feature set, a rare commitment in a category where non-Windows agents often trail behind. Deployment runs about 30 minutes, and its modular licensing lets buyers pay only for modules like Device Control or eDiscovery. Security has one soft spot though, since tamper protection on Linux and macOS agents is less strong than on Windows, and the platform's API is limited for custom automation.

How long does Endpoint Protector take to deploy?

About 30 minutes or less, according to vendor documentation, which is fast for an enterprise DLP solution.

Does Endpoint Protector work the same on Mac and Linux as Windows?

Feature parity is strong, but tamper protection is weaker on Linux and macOS agents, letting users with elevated rights potentially stop the service.

Editor's takeCato folds endpoint protection into its SASE network platform, using Bitdefender's engine and feeding endpoint data into the same data lake as network telemetry for XDR. That approach earned it Leader status in Gartner's 2025 SASE Magic Quadrant and a 4.7 of 5 peer rating. Gartner also flags its pricing as less transparent and often higher than rivals.

Does Cato Endpoint Protection work in China?

No. Devices located in China cannot register the EPP agent due to regional firewall restrictions.

Is Cato FIPS certified?

No. Cato Networks is not FIPS 140-2 or 140-3 certified, which may matter for certain government or regulated deployments.

Editor's takeCisco Secure Endpoint runs on Talos intelligence, which analyzes roughly 2,000 new malware samples every minute and earned a AAA rating in SE Labs testing. The Secure Client agent folds VPN, Umbrella, and endpoint protection into one install, feeding Cisco XDR for correlated response. The tradeoff is resource use: users report CPU spikes of 40-70% for over an hour after devices wake from sleep.

Does Cisco Secure Endpoint slow down computers?

Some users report it does, particularly right after waking from sleep, with CPU use spiking to 40-70% for over an hour in documented cases.

What powers Cisco Secure Endpoint's threat detection?

Cisco Talos, which analyzes about 2,000 new malware samples every minute and observes 800 billion security events daily.
